Specific ProblemNeutron sources for the s-process

14N(, )18F(+)18O(, )22Ne(,n)

12C(p, )13N(+)13C(,n)

At temperatures of interest:• Reaction rate is dominated by 2 resonances; 470 & 566 keV.• Never observed directly !• Estimated resonance strengths. • Now: Improved detection sensitivity.• Measured resonance strengths.

Various Modes of OperationIgnore scintillation No suppression.AnticoincidencesUse Pl. Scintillator Cosmic suppression.Use BGO Compton suppression.Coincidences (w/o cosmic suppression)Window on Clover + BGO Q-value gating.BGO window Cascade coincidences. Clover addback window Summing-in.Clover crystal window Summing-out.
